Reviewers

100 women of all ages.

Snapshot

98%

found the formula of Nude by Nature Satin Liquid Lipstick provided full colour coverage.

92%

found the texture of Nude by Nature Satin Liquid Lipstick smooth.

90%

agree the texture of the Nude by Nature Perfecting Lip Primer created a smooth, even base for lip colour.

96%

agree their lips felt nourished while using Nude by Nature Sheer Glow Colour Balm.

, Nude by Nature Satin Liquid Lipstick is a lipstick that provides a satin-matte finish and leaves lips feeling nourished. The smooth texture is highly-pigmented and formulated with nourishing ingredients including, sweet almond oil and shea butter. It is also enriched with native Australian Kakadu plum and desert lime to help provide antioxidant defence, as well as unique moisturising microspheres to enhance wear. This all-natural liquid lipstick left triallers with a matte, satin-like finish. Most of the members found the formula both long-lasting and non-drying – which can be a hard-to-find combo. Some triallers that had previously tried other liquid lipsticks commented on how moisturising this one is in comparison, not flaking off or drying out their lips. Majority of triallers found the colour consistency perfect, with a little going a long way. A few members didn’t like the finish the liquid lip provided, finding it not quite as matte as they’re used to.  Nude by Nature Sheer Glow Colour Balm is a sheer tinted balm that enhances lips with a subtle hint of colour and natural shine. It conditions for a comfortable wear, has an antioxidant rich formula and contains lip nourishing ingredients including, HA microspheres, mango seed butter, sweet almond oil, Kakadu plum and vitamin E. Most of our members loved this moisturising balm, with many reviews praising the scent and the luxe tube it comes in. Most members found the sheer colour of the balm gave their lips a little pop of natural looking colour, resulting in a ‘your lips but better’ finish. A couple of reviewers found that when using a darker shade, a lip liner was recommended as it had the potential to bleed if using the balm alone. Majority of triallers found the coverage was perfect, allowing them to look polished without feeling like they were wearing lipstick.   Nude by Nature Perfecting Lip Primer is a lip primer that conditions and smooths to create an even base for lip colour. The lip primer is formulated to give the lips a blurred look to provide a smoother looking finish and help prevent feathering and promote longer wear. The untinted formula is enriched with active natural ingredients including, antioxidant rich Australian native Kakadu plum, vitamin E and replenishing shea butter to prepare and perfect lips. This lip primer was the first most of the Trial Team had tried before, and majority welcomed it into their regular makeup routine with open arms. The ultra-moisturising formula was a hit across the board, the Triallers unanimously agreeing it hydrated their lips. Most of the members found the primer helped their lipstick stay put for longer, however, others found the formula so hydrating it made their lips slippery and jeopardized the longevity of their lipstick. Some members even commented that the ‘blurring’ formula minimised the look of fine lines on and around their lips, helping their lipstick look fresher and more polished.  *Based on a survey of 100 beautyheaven Trial Team members.
